Race 1: MAIDEN PLATE - 1100 metres
1st : Muched Loved 2nd : Golden Sheen 3rd : Scoot Kan 4th : Natives Gold
SARRY KAN was a late scratching by order of the stewards at 1.25pm when it dislodged it’s rider D Whitmore on the way to the barriers. SARRY KAN left the course. Trainer N Coyne was advised that a warning was placed on the horse. Deductions of 16cents in the win and 18cents in the place where order on correct weight.
EDGEROI TRIXIE attempted to buck in the early stages of the event, and took no further part in the race. Trainer N Coyne was advised that EDGEROI TRIXIE would be required to pass an official barrier trial before next start.
MUCH LOVED was slow into stride.
NATIVES GOLD made the home turn wide.

Race 4: CLASS B HANDICAP – 1200 metres
1st : Kaching Kaching(NZ) 2nd : My View 3rd : Northern Rocket 4th : Pye
GOLDEN SHEEN was a late scratching by order of the stewards at 3.20pm. No deductions were required as betting had not commenced.
Trainer L Horstman was fined the sum of $100 under the terms of AR 175(k) in that she was negligent in that she failed to confirm with D Whitmore to ride GOLDEN SHEEN as D Whitmore had other commitments back in Rockhampton. No other rider was available.
CRAIGLEA SHARP jumped awkwardly loosing ground.
KACHING KACHING (NZ) was slow into stride.
